Boosting Your Digital Defenses

Wiki Article

In today's virtual landscape, safeguarding your information is paramount. With online dangers regularly evolving, it's crucial to deploy robust digital defenses.

Start by utilizing strong, unique passwords for all your profiles. Activate multi-factor authentication whenever available to add an extra layer of security. Regularly update your software and devices to patch weaknesses. Be mindful of fraudulent emails and never reveal sensitive information over unsecured channels.

Inform yourself about the latest online dangers and best practices to stay one step ahead of potential attackers. Remember, a resilient digital defense is an ongoing process.

Zero Trust Security Architecture

In today's dynamic and interconnected digital landscape, traditional security perimeters have become increasingly ineffective. Digital intrusions are becoming more sophisticated and pervasive, targeting vulnerabilities within networks and applications. To mitigate these risks, organizations are implementing a new security paradigm known as Zero Trust Architecture. This framework operates on the fundamental principle of "never trust, always verify," assuming that no user or device can be inherently trusted, regardless of their location or network access.

Zero Trust Architecture eliminates the concept of a secure perimeter and instead implements a microsegmentation approach, where every access request is scrutinized based on a set of predefined policies. By continuously verifying user identities, device health, and context, Zero Trust protects sensitive data and applications from unauthorized access, ensuring that only authorized users can access the resources they require.

List of benefits of Zero Trust Architecture:

* Reduced attack surface

* Enhanced data protection

* Improved compliance posture

* Increased operational efficiency

Cybersecurity Strategies for a Successful Future

In today's increasingly complex digital landscape, organizations must adopt proactive cybersecurity strategies to reduce risk and ensure their resilience. A reactive approach, solely focusing on tackling security breaches after they occur, is no longer viable. Proactive measures involve implementing a comprehensive set of safeguards designed to prevent attacks before they transpire. This includes carrying out regular security assessments, strengthening network infrastructure, and training employees on best practices. By taking a proactive stance, organizations can fortify their defenses and create a more secure environment for their valuable assets and sensitive information.

Proactive cybersecurity measures encompass a wide range of strategies. These include:

* Implementing robust firewall systems to control network traffic.

* Conducting regular vulnerability assessments to identify potential weaknesses.

* Employing intrusion detection and prevention systems to monitor for suspicious activity.

* Enforcing strong password policies and multi-factor authentication.

* Providing security awareness training to employees on phishing scams and other threats.

Ultimately, a successful cybersecurity strategy requires a holistic approach that combines technological solutions with proactive measures and continuous monitoring.
